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. How long does it take to install a back entrance?

The installation time differs depending upon the kind of door and the complexity of the task, however usually, a professional installer can complete the task in a couple of hours.

2. What type of door is best for a back entry?

Fiberglass doors are popular for back entries due to their resilience and energy performance. However, wooden doors can provide aesthetic appeal, while steel doors use improved security.

3. Can I install a back entrance myself?

While it is possible, employing a professional is recommended for optimal outcomes. DIY installations might cause errors, impacting the door's performance and durability.

4. What should I look for in a quote?

A comprehensive quote must consist of the cost of the door, labor, clean-up, and any extra products required for installation. Prevent quotes that appear uncommonly low, as they may cut corners on quality.

5. How can I take care of my new back door?

Routine upkeep, such as cleaning and examining weather condition removing, can extend the life of your door. Think about using a sealant or paint to safeguard it from the aspects if it's made of wood.
